Under direction, the role of the JV head coach is to assist in the planning, development, and implementation of the policies, regulations, guidelines, and procedures pertaining to an interscholastic sports program. Head junior varsity/secondary head coaches provide leadership and vision within the athletic program, organizing and supporting the oversight of all aspects of the program to help ensure it meets the needs of the school district and its participants. Secondary Head Coach- naming for programs that do not have a designated Junior Varsity level. Required Knowledge, Skills and Abilities This position has the following expectations and prerequisite abilities. 1. Knowledge and understanding of the basic and advanced aspects of the sport. 2. Has knowledge of and complies with state, conference, league and school training, rules and regulations. 3. Understanding of child growth, development and behavior with knowledge of assessment techniques and monitoring strategies to identify student/athlete's efforts, performance, strengths, and weaknesses. 4. Has thorough knowledge of and complies with all state, conference, league and school rules and regulations, and policies approved by Eugene School District 4J, OSAA and NFHS. 5. Knowledge of policies, regulations, and procedures pertaining to interscholastic athletics and activities. 6. Ability to provide training and coaching through motivational techniques and strategies to improve individuals and group performance. 7. Ability to supervise and provide support and vision for the individual sport program and all of the teams under their supervision. 8. Establish and maintain effective organization, community, and public relationships. 9. Ability to work effectively and collaboratively with diverse students, staff, and community populations. 10. Maintain a high level of confidentiality in accordance with HIPAA, FERPA and adherence to the competent and ethical educator practices. 11.
